DescriptionPosition SummaryMiddle River Power is seeking a Senior Development Analyst to support the development and execution of conventional, renewable, and hybrid power generation projects across the full project lifecycle. This role will serve as a key analytical partner to the development team, leading financial modeling, market analysis, project valuation, and strategic decision support for a growing portfolio of generation assets.
The Senior Development Analyst will work closely with development, commercial, finance, engineering, legal, and executive leadership teams to evaluate new opportunities, advance active projects, and support investment decisions. The ideal candidate brings strong financial and analytical capabilities, experience in energy infrastructure or project development, and a genuine interest in the evolving energy sector.
Key Responsibilities• Lead project-level financial modeling, valuation, and scenario analysis to support development and investment decisions.
• Evaluate project economics, financing structures, and commercial opportunities across a portfolio of generation assets.
• Conduct market, regulatory, interconnection, and permitting analysis to assess project viability and risks.
• Support project advancement through coordination with internal teams and external stakeholders.
• Monitor power market, policy, and industry developments and provide strategic recommendations.
• Prepare presentations, investment materials, and executive-level reporting to support key business decisions.
• Support development, acquisition, and strategic growth initiatives across the MRP platform.
Required Qualifications• Bachelor's degree in Finance, Economics, Engineering, Energy, or a related field.
• 4-7+ years of experience in power generation, project development, project finance, infrastructure investing, or energy markets.
• Advanced Excel and financial modeling skills; experience with Power BI, Tableau, Python, or similar analytical tools preferred.
• Strong understanding of project economics, power markets, interconnection, permitting, and regulatory frameworks.
• Excellent analytical, communication, and cross-functional collaboration skills.
• Ability to work independently, manage multiple priorities, and influence decision-making in a fast-paced environment.
